RE: Duct Tape Clothing

Well one, duct tape constantly on your skin gets sweaty SO fast, even in the coldest weather, socks and shirts are out of the question. Skirts, maybe if they only touch ur skin at one part, you can have a little fabric there to help. But too much fabric on the inside can accidently show and look REALLY tacky.

RE: Duct Tape Clothing

just a mention from personal experience, a trech coat will take up about 4+ rolls of tape (including one 3" wide roll). I started mine all silver and covered only the outside in black.... its quite a trip.... unfortunately it dosent breathe very well so it dosent mix well with hot weather. coupled with the Top hats it makes for an amusing display once in a while though.

(i almost dread how hot my Tux will be when/if i finally finish)
